titleOfInvention | PROCEDURE FOR PREPARING THE CARBOXYLIC ACID OF A CHOLESTEROL SYNTHESIS INHIBITIVE COMPOUND CALLED MONACOLIN K OR SALTS THEREOF |
abstract | Monacoline K of formula (I) is new. It is produced by culturing a (I)-producing Moascus strain (esp. M. rubber 1005) in a suitable medium at 7-40 degrees C (esp. 20-35 degrees C) (I) inhibits cholesterol biosynethesis and is thus as a hypocholesterolaemic agent; it has higher activity than ML-236 (GB 1453425) and low toxicity. |
